Home
last modified time | relevance | path

Searched refs:InstructionSpecifiers (Results 1 – 4 of 4) sorted by relevance

/external/swiftshader/third_party/LLVM/utils/TableGen/
DX86DisassemblerTables.h47 std::vector<InstructionSpecifier> InstructionSpecifiers; variable
279 if (uid >= InstructionSpecifiers.size()) in specForUID()
280 InstructionSpecifiers.resize(uid + 1); in specForUID()
282 return InstructionSpecifiers[uid]; in specForUID()
DX86DisassemblerTables.cpp183 o << InstructionSpecifiers[id].name; in emitOneID()
429 o << INSTRUCTIONS_STR "[" << InstructionSpecifiers.size() << "] = {\n"; in emitInstructionInfo()
433 uint16_t numInstructions = InstructionSpecifiers.size(); in emitInstructionInfo()
441 stringForModifierType(InstructionSpecifiers[index].modifierType); in emitInstructionInfo()
445 o << format("%02hhx", (uint16_t)InstructionSpecifiers[index].modifierBase); in emitInstructionInfo()
453 o << stringForOperandEncoding(InstructionSpecifiers[index] in emitInstructionInfo()
457 o << stringForOperandType(InstructionSpecifiers[index] in emitInstructionInfo()
471 o.indent(i * 2) << "\"" << InstructionSpecifiers[index].name << "\""; in emitInstructionInfo()
621 InstructionSpecifiers[uid]; in setTableFields()
623 InstructionSpecifiers[decision.instructionIDs[index]]; in setTableFields()
[all …]
/external/llvm/utils/TableGen/
DX86DisassemblerTables.h51 std::vector<InstructionSpecifier> InstructionSpecifiers; variable
264 if (uid >= InstructionSpecifiers.size()) in specForUID()
265 InstructionSpecifiers.resize(uid + 1); in specForUID()
267 return InstructionSpecifiers[uid]; in specForUID()
DX86DisassemblerTables.cpp523 << InstructionSpecifiers[*I].name << " */\n"; in emitModRMDecision()
624 unsigned NumInstructions = InstructionSpecifiers.size(); in emitInstructionInfo()
639 OperandEncoding Encoding = (OperandEncoding)InstructionSpecifiers[Index] in emitInstructionInfo()
641 OperandType Type = (OperandType)InstructionSpecifiers[Index] in emitInstructionInfo()
661 o << INSTRUCTIONS_STR "[" << InstructionSpecifiers.size() << "] = {\n"; in emitInstructionInfo()
672 OperandEncoding Encoding = (OperandEncoding)InstructionSpecifiers[index] in emitInstructionInfo()
674 OperandType Type = (OperandType)InstructionSpecifiers[index] in emitInstructionInfo()
680 o.indent(i * 2) << "/* " << InstructionSpecifiers[index].name << " */\n"; in emitInstructionInfo()
872 InstructionSpecifiers[uid]; in setTableFields()
874 InstructionSpecifiers[decision.instructionIDs[index]]; in setTableFields()
[all …]